Hours: 37.5 hours per week
Due to the geography of the patch the successful candidate will ideally be located in or around Surrey/ Buckinghamshire/ Hampshire.
This national role reports to the Director of Villages & Care Services for the South and will have responsibility for all aspects of housing, villages, and independent living schemes with care (with exception of care homes in villages). You will be a proactive leader who is accountable for driving performance and high levels of customer satisfaction. In this role you will lead a team of direct reports, to deliver services of a high standard, promote happy living and meet or exceed customer expectations at Anchor’s Retirement Villages and Independent Living Schemes property portfolio.
What we require from you:
- Experience of housing, care, and care home services
- Managing multi-site operational function with dispersed teams
- Working in a customer focused environment.
- Managing a budget and financial planning.
- Experience a housing setting and the needs of older people.
- Strong people management
- Excellent internal and external stakeholder relationship management.
Preferred experience:
- Managed Leaseholds & Leases
- Senior Level experience managing Retirement Villages
- Commercial experience
- Management of Food & Beverage operations
